ansys定义渐变荷载后怎样知道荷载加到极限?
钢结构,加到最后的荷载实际要比极限荷载小一些,所以想知道怎样知道中间加到哪个荷载时候是最大荷载 到常用后处理,看一下最后一个子步对应的时间,就可以反退出响应的载荷。 htbbzzg 发表于 2018-1-6 08:31到常用后处理,看一下最后一个子步对应的时间,就可以反退出响应的载荷。
这个时间就是求解后电脑自动画出收敛图,然后收敛图不再继续画,停止的时间吧? htbbzzg 发表于 2018-1-6 08:31
到常用后处理,看一下最后一个子步对应的时间,就可以反退出响应的载荷。
我还有个问题,我定义的屈服强度为235,而且最后提取的单元最大应力最终都为235,但是有一个单元第二荷载步264.426MPA,只有这个单元先超过了235,最终又降回了235,别的单元应力都是递增,但是所有提取的最后一步最大应力的单元最终载荷步应力都是235。可是模型范式等效应力云图最大应力为258.19——265.905——291.095,一共四个载荷步,但是在time=3.30341时就终止了,所以第四个载荷步已经不收敛了,就应该没有应力值了?为啥云图里的最大应力一直都大于235啊?我提取的最大应力值的单元却最终都是235 对你的问题不了解具体情况,很难分析。
不过,你的结果有点奇怪,即使做弹塑性分析,将材料设置为理想塑性,计算结果也有可能超过屈服强度的,不太可能所有单元最终的应力结果都是屈服应力。
最好把你的具体模型发上来看看。 htbbzzg 发表于 2018-1-7 08:11
对你的问题不了解具体情况,很难分析。
不过,你的结果有点奇怪,即使做弹塑性分析,将材料设置为理想 ...
您好,我又有个问题请教,请问在ansys里施加渐变荷载(逐渐增大),到最后停止时候算出的是极限承载力,我想知道这个构件的屈服点或者屈服荷载,怎么才能知道? 我的模型是这个,q235的钢。ansys做的是弹塑性分析,不想用理想弹塑性,想有强化阶段,但是看了很多论文都用的理想弹塑性模型。还有很少数论文用的多线性等向强化模型。我看到的只有一个毕业论文用了双线性等向强化模型。我想问下我用双线性等向强化模型可以么?这个模型大概思路就是从杆件上端加渐变荷载,逐渐增大,直到求出最后的载荷步,计算不收敛就停止但不退出程序。 现在脑子一团乱,最近又因为研究这个学了点塑性力学,太痛苦了{:4_77:} 多学一点没有坏处的。
至于你的问题:弹塑性材料无论采用理想塑性、双线性或多线性都是可以的,不过计算结果会有所不同。
不论采用哪种弹塑性假设,一般情况都应该能够计算到底。但是,如果你施加的载荷会使结构发生屈曲,则有可能计算不到底。
但是,只要得到了结果,都可以到时间历程后处理,绘制最大 Mises 应力节点的应力-时间曲线,从中找到最大应力点及其对应的时间和载荷,该载荷值就可以作为极限载荷。如果最大应力点与时间终点相对应,则说明没有发生屈曲,结构能够承受所给的载荷。
为此,在设置求解参数时,需要多设置一些载荷子步,并存储所有子步的结果 (outres,all,all 命令)
要想计算结束时不退出 ANSYS,可以在求解前发布命令:
NCNV,2
这样做,即使计算不收敛,一般情况也不会退出 ANSYS。 htbbzzg 发表于 2018-1-12 07:59
多学一点没有坏处的。
至于你的问题:弹塑性材料无论采用理想塑性、双线性或多线性都是可以的,不过计 ...
好的,谢谢! htbbzzg 发表于 2018-1-12 07:59
多学一点没有坏处的。
至于你的问题:弹塑性材料无论采用理想塑性、双线性或多线性都是可以的,不过计 ...
您好,我最后求出很多个荷载步,每个荷载步里应力最大的点都不同(比如我最后求出七个荷载步,有三个荷载步里最大应力点是相同的,剩下的都不一样)所以,我怎么找应力最大的节点?最后一荷载步应力最大的节点吗? 可以选择最后一个载荷步应力最大的点,定义一个变量;或者选择所有载荷步中应力最大的点,分别定义不同的变量; htbbzzg 发表于 2018-1-15 08:51
可以选择最后一个载荷步应力最大的点,定义一个变量;或者选择所有载荷步中应力最大的点,分别定义不同的 ...
好的,谢谢 htbbzzg 发表于 2018-1-12 07:59
多学一点没有坏处的。
至于你的问题:弹塑性材料无论采用理想塑性、双线性或多线性都是可以的,不过计 ...
您好,我想问下,为什么我设置的屈服强度是235MPa,然后画出来的荷载-位移曲线的屈服压强都是235MPa?因为用的面荷载,所以画出来相当于压强-位移曲线,可是屈服点都是压强为235MPa,也就是乘以面积得出的屈服荷载也都是一样,不管我这个球多大多小,这肯定不对啊,,, htbbzzg 发表于 2018-1-15 08:51
可以选择最后一个载荷步应力最大的点,定义一个变量;或者选择所有载荷步中应力最大的点,分别定义不同的 ...
/post26 !进入处理器
nsol,2,2,u,y, !选2号节点的y位移作为2号变量
prod,3,1,,,,,,pl,1,1!time乘以力pl作为3号变量,pl为我之前使用do循环定义的渐变荷载,pl=20i
xvar,2 !以2号变量为x轴,就是位移做横轴
plvar,3 !以3号变量为y轴,就是荷载做纵轴
以上是我的荷载-位移命令,感觉没啥问题,但是屈服荷载求出来都一样,哭了
页:
[1]
2